Construction Project Engineer
Job Description
A Construction Project Engineer coordinates and manages engineering and construction projects, ensuring they meet specifications, budgets, and timelines. Key responsibilities include project planning, resource allocation, and quality control. Required skills include strong analytical, communication, and leadership abilities, along with a relevant engineering degree. Typically working on-site or in an office, they collaborate with architects, contractors, and subcontractors. Career progression can lead to roles like Project Manager or Senior Engineer, offering growth opportunities in larger projects and management responsibilities.
